Kabir Khan’s ‘New York’ masterfully interweaves the themes of terrorism and friendship, offering a unique perspective on the evolution of terrorism. The film, which stars John Abraham, Katrina Kaif, and Neil Nitin Mukesh, transcends traditional cinematic boundaries with its focus on human emotions. The film, which came out sixteen years ago, is a reflection of the world’s prejudices and offers a mature narrative style. Neil Nitin Mukesh considers the film to be career-changing.
